Граф Дракула наш кумир, патамушта он вомпир!
VKINK 9 : BORDER NOT PI
Да формат диска почти такой жа только каталог диска у Profi начинается с 0 track 0 sector а у Кворума я так понял с 4 trackа.
Скрытый текст
Profi v5.03/1024k/палитра/FDD3,5""/FDD5,25"/HDD/XT-Keyb/Covox
Pentagon-1024 sl v 1.4 upgrade #EFF7 Gluk RTC
ZXM-Phoenix 1024k
ATM Turbo 2+ v7.10 512k
HIMAC HR42.04 48K
HIMAC 128
Ленинград 1[свернуть]
Да, с 4го.
Какого оно только черта тогда работает, непонятно
На всякий случай поменял на формат на 01010301050050002800040F008E017F00C00020000400
И получил практически копию конфига Ориона за исключением поля "user space size in 2048b blocks"
---------- Post added at 23:45 ---------- Previous post was at 21:59 ----------
Если что, перегнал все свои CP/M дискеты для Кворума в QDI, обновил соответствующий пост
Последний раз редактировалось Eltaron; 28.05.2013 в 20:03.
Граф Дракула наш кумир, патамушта он вомпир!
VKINK 9 : BORDER NOT PI
I don't think so, the file extension should indicate the file format instead of content name. For compatibility purposes, the file extesion should contains 3 letters. And this is not enough to cover all known file formats. So, using different file extensions for the same file format will cause format conflicts and wrong format interpretation.
So, the content name should be specified in the name instead of extension. For example:
bmygame.kdi - byte
kmygame.kdi - korvet
Also, I'm not sure that the kdi extension represent files with unique file format. Can you tell me format structure? I want to make sure that the kdi extension used in the right way...
Another example: if we want to store disk image for the computer "Exercise", using extension "exe" is a bad idea.
Последний раз редактировалось ZXMAK; 30.05.2013 в 11:29.
ZXMAK2 - Виртуальная Машина ZX Spectrum https://github.com/zxmak/ZXMAK2 (старая ссылка http://zxmak2.codeplex.com)
ZXMAK.NET - спектрум на C# http://sourceforge.net/projects/zxmak-dotnet
Of course yes, but KDI Byte01 image is for Byte01 not for Korvet computer. After that, I do not understand why the system image was made on a floppy 800KB while data take only 257KB ??? In image is tool SYSGEN.COM to make OS disk and possible make other, smaller disk:
SYSGEN.COM offset 1400:
This is cpm_sys.kdi image:Код:$ 1024*5*80 S2 DD-DS 776K $ 1024*5*80 S3 DD-SS 380K $ 1024*5*40 S3 DD-SS 182K $ 512*9*80 S2 DD-DS 698K $ 512*9*40 S2 DD-DS 338K $ 512*9*80 S3 DD-SS 342K $ 512*9*40 S3 DD-SS 164K $ 256*16*80 S2 DD-DS 620K $ 256*16*80 S3 DD-SS 304K $ 256*16*40 S3 DD-SS 146K $ 1024*5*80 korwet DD-DS 780K $ 1024*5*80 korwet DD-SS 790K
Код:Offset Description 00000 - 04FFF Probably CP/M OS 05000 - 05FFF File (directory) structure 06000 - 1DFFF Files CP/M OS 1E000 - 21FFF ZX Spectrum 48 original ROM (SYS2.OVL) 22000 - 25FFF TR-DOS 5.01 (SYS3.OVL) 40500 - end file empty E5 E5 E5...
This is MENU of program SYS.COM:
Menu 2 & 4 runs file SYS1.OVLКод:wyberite revim raboty 1. operacionnaq sistema CP/M 2. operacionnaq sistema TR-DOS s bejsikom p|wm "bajt" 3. operacionnaq sistema TR-DOS s bejsikom p|wm "ZX SPECTRUM" 4. bejsik p|wm "bajt" 5. bejsik p|wm "ZX SPECTRUM"
Menu 3 & 5 runs file SYS2.OVL
Of course, for "Byte01" need use extension that do not in Windows. I think that BYT or BTE is pretty good. I don't know of a program that use this extensions.Another example: if we want to store disk image for the computer "Exercise", using extension "exe" is a bad idea.
After that:
Korvet is clone IBM PC and is not compatible with ZX Spectrum.
Byte01 is clone ZX Spectrum and is compatible with ZX Spectrum :-)
Последний раз редактировалось Gelip; 30.05.2013 в 16:45.
Граф Дракула наш кумир, патамушта он вомпир!
VKINK 9 : BORDER NOT PI
OK, if KDI is standard should be open in CP/M Explorer but this is not possible.All CP/M-80 machines are compatible with each other because binary compatibility is the main reason for CP/M popularity.
So if Byte01.kdi is not possible to open should not be called .KDI
Let us assume that the author CP/M Explorer adds support for version Byte.KDI:
1. While open KDI image CP/M Explorer will have to scan file to recognize that is Korvet or Byte instead open file directly. It will take unnecessary time to recognize it.
2. In Windows is not possible set different file icon for the same file type - .kdi
If computer disk images such as Orion, Korvet, Kvorum etc. are the same why everyone uses a different file extension: .odi, .kdi, .qdi ?
I not understand why computer "Byte01" can not have its own extension name ??
Последний раз редактировалось Gelip; 31.05.2013 в 02:51.
Have no idea. Not familiar with Korvet, but Orion and Quorum disks seems to have exactly the same format: 1024 bytes per sector, 5 sectors per track, 80 tracks and all track sectors are numbered sequently from 1 to 5. The only reason to have different format is filesystem difference - but seems that Orion and Quorum filesystems are equal. It's better to unite all equal file formats under one single extension.
Oh, I thought that it could be opened and the only problem is file extension.So if Byte01.kdi is not possible to open should not be called .KDI
Граф Дракула наш кумир, патамушта он вомпир!
VKINK 9 : BORDER NOT PI
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)